Understanding Titration in Mental Health: The Science of “Starting Low and Going Slow”
In the realm of psychiatry and mental health treatment, finding the ideal medication is hardly ever a matter of a single prescription. Instead, it is a nuanced scientific procedure referred to as titration. For numerous individuals starting medicinal treatment for conditions such as depression, anxiety, bipolar affective disorder, or ADHD, the word “titration” ends up being a main part of their restorative vocabulary.
This post explores the biological systems, scientific need, and patient-centered techniques behind medication titration in psychological health, illustrating why patience is often the most important component of an effective treatment strategy.
What is Medication Titration?
Titration is the process of slowly adjusting the dosage of a medication to achieve the optimum advantage with the least possible adverse effects. In psychological health, this generally follows the “begin low and go slow” viewpoint. Instead of beginning at a full therapeutic dosage— which may overwhelm the body's chemistry— a psychiatrist begins with a sub-therapeutic “beginning dosage” and incrementally increases it over days, weeks, and even months.
The objective of titration is to discover the therapeutic window: the particular dosage range where the medication works enough to ease signs without causing unbearable negative effects.
The Biological Necessity for Gradual Adjustments
The human brain is an exceptionally complex organ, governed by a fragile balance of neurotransmitters like serotonin, dopamine, and norepinephrine. When a patient presents a psychotropic medication, they are essentially modifying this chemical environment.
Why the Brain Needs Time
- Neuroreceptor Adaptation: When a new medication is presented, the brain's receptors need time to change. www.iampsychiatry.com of a chemical can trigger the brain to respond negatively, leading to increased stress and anxiety or physical discomfort.
- Metabolic Processing: Every individual metabolizes medication at a various rate based upon genes, age, and liver function. Progressive titration enables the clinician to observe how a specific client's body processes the drug.
- The “Lag” Effect: Many psychological health medications, particularly SSRIs (Selective Serotonin Reuptake Inhibitors), take some time to create structural changes in the brain (such as neuroplasticity). Titration aspects this timeline.
Common Titration Schedules by Medication Class
The following table offers a general summary of how various classes of psychiatric medications are generally titrated. Keep in mind that these are general examples; specific schedules are always identified by a certified doctor.
Medication Class
Common Examples
Common Frequency of Adjustments
Objective of Titration
SSRIs/SNRIs
Sertraline, Escitalopram, Venlafaxine
Every 1— 4 weeks
To minimize preliminary intestinal upset and “start-up” stress and anxiety.
Mood Stabilizers
Lamotrigine, Lithium
Every 1— 2 weeks
To avoid serious skin reactions (e.g., Stevens-Johnson Syndrome) or toxicity.
Antipsychotics
Quetiapine, Aripiprazole
Every few days to weeks
To manage sedation and metabolic negative effects.
Stimulants
Methylphenidate, Amphetamines
Weekly
To find the most affordable effective dosage that improves focus without causing jitters or sleeping disorders.
TCAs
Amitriptyline
Weekly
To monitor cardiovascular impact and dry mouth/sedation.
The Benefits of a Structured Titration Process
While clients are typically eager for immediate relief, there are numerous evidence-based reasons clinicians choose a slow titration process.
1. Decreasing Side Effects
Side effects are most common throughout the first few weeks of treatment. By beginning with a small dose, the body can develop a tolerance to the “noise” of the medication (like queasiness or mild headaches) before the dose is increased to attend to the “signal” (the psychological health symptoms).
2. Avoiding “Treatment Failure”
Many clients stop taking their medication because the initial side impacts are too extreme. Steady titration increases the probability that a patient will remain on the medication long enough to see if it really works.
3. Accuracy Medicine
Because there is no blood test that can completely determine which dose of an antidepressant an individual requires, titration serves as a real-time experiment. It permits the medical professional and client to determine the specific milligram that offers relief, preventing the risk of “over-medicating.”
4. Safety and Risk Mitigation
For certain medications, like Lamotrigine (used for bipolar illness), titration is a safety requirement. Increasing the dose too quickly can cause deadly allergies.
The Role of Monitoring and Communication
Titration is not a “set it and forget it” procedure. It needs active involvement from the patient and persistent observation from the supplier. Patients are typically motivated to keep a sign log to track development.
Crucial element to track during titration include:
- Daily Mood: On a scale of 1— 10, how is the standard state of mind?
- Physical Symptoms: Is there any new nausea, dizziness, or modifications in heart rate?
- Sleep Patterns: Is the medication causing insomnia or extreme daytime sleepiness?
- Cravings Changes: Has there been a substantial increase or reduce in cravings?
- Cognitive Function: Is there any “brain fog” or, alternatively, enhanced clarity?
Cross-Titration: Switching Medications
In some cases, a medication does not work, and a switch is needed. This involves cross-titration, where the clinician gradually tapers the client off the old medication while simultaneously introducing the new one. This approach avoids withdrawal signs (discontinuation syndrome) while guaranteeing the patient does not go without any therapeutic support.
Client Checklist for the Titration Phase
Success during titration depends mostly on adherence and observation. Clients ought to think about the following actions:
- Consistency is Key: Take the dosage at the very same time every day to keep constant blood levels.
- Ask for a Schedule: Request a written calendar from the medical professional detailing exactly when to increase the dosage.
- Avoid Self-Adjusting: Never “double up” or skip a dose because of negative effects without speaking with a professional.
- Handle Expectations: Understand that “feeling even worse before feeling much better” is a typical, though temporary, part of the process.
- Limit External Variables: Avoid starting brand-new supplements or making significant way of life changes (like quitting caffeine) during the very first couple of weeks of titration to make sure any changes felt are due to the medication.
Frequently Asked Questions (FAQ)
What is the distinction in between “tapering” and “titrating”?
Titration normally describes the upward adjustment of a dose to reach a healing level. Tapering is the opposite procedure— slowly decreasing a dosage to safely stop a medication while preventing withdrawal.
Why does titration take so long?
It takes some time due to the fact that the brain needs to change its receptor level of sensitivity. For numerous medications, it takes 4— 6 weeks for the brain to reach a “constant state.” Increasing the dose too rapidly can cause unnecessary side results or perhaps toxicity.
Can titration happen in a hospital setting?
Yes. In inpatient settings, titration can sometimes happen faster due to the fact that medical staff can keep an eye on the client's essential indications and mindset 24/7. Nevertheless, for outpatients, a slower speed is much safer and more typical.
What should a patient do if they miss a titration step?
Patients need to call their prescribing physician or pharmacist immediately. Normally, they will be encouraged to take the missed out on dose as quickly as they remember, or skip it if it is almost time for the next dosage, but they must never double the dose to “catch up.”
Does a greater dosage imply the condition is “even worse”?
Not always. Dosage is frequently more a reflection of an individual's metabolic process and the method their specific neuroreceptors react to the drug rather than the seriousness of their disease. An individual with mild depression might require a higher dose of a specific drug than somebody with extreme depression due to genetic factors.
